Canagold Resources Ltd. (TSE:CCM – Get Free Report)’s stock price crossed above its 50-day moving average during trading on Wednesday . The stock has a 50-day moving average of C$0.32 and traded as high as C$0.35. Canagold Resources shares last traded at C$0.35, with a volume of 5,849 shares changing hands.
Canagold Resources Stock Up 2.9 %
The business has a fifty day moving average price of C$0.32 and a two-hundred day moving average price of C$0.31. The company has a current ratio of 2.34, a quick ratio of 0.61 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.54. The company has a market cap of C$42.95 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of -10.61 and a beta of 0.84.
Canagold Resources Company Profile
Canagold owns a portfolio of Gold and Silver projects located in North America. The company’s flagship asset is New Polaris – an advanced and past-producing, high-grade gold project in northern British Columbia, Canada. The company has a fully funded work program underway at New Polaris, and is currently advancing the project to feasibility status.
